The Bury Fringe and Chortle Factory comedy club are thoroughly proud to be backing 'Stand Up For Recycling In The Streets', a campaign aiming to create awareness of and more demand for recycling 'on-the-go' bins in locations across the UK. They want to get people submitting pictures of themselves using the bins to their Facebook page (http://www.facebook.com/1000bins) but to make it as imaginative and fun an experience as possible, so are calling on comedians, musicians, performers and artists to back the project and get involved.

We'll be running 'pop up' entertainments at recycling bin locations, and want to hear from anyone who feels like doing something for a very good cause whilst also giving themselves some very positive promotion. The two women behind the campaign, Karen Cannard, herself from Bury St Edmunds, and Rachelle Strauss are both well known by the national media for their eco blogs 'The Rubbish Diet' and 'My Zero Waste', and the Waste and Resources Action Project (WRAP) which operates across the UK are already monitoring the project so we're looking for this to be as big as possible in terms of coverage and publicity. Although we are based in Bury we're hoping that creative people from everywhere will get on board - and if you've got the resources we'll certainly be willing to help you stage an event in any way we can.

We've also got ideas for encouraging businesses to get involved by offering them a free lunchtime gig for their staff (so there's no money, but a great chance to market yourself for corporate bookings!), comedy litter picks and more, and of course we want YOUR creative ideas to help 'Stand Up For Recycling' hit the headlines and really do some good.

The campaign launches officially on Monday 20th June to run alongside National Recycling Week, and will spread over 12 weeks, concluding in September with National Zero Waste Week. So there's lots of time to come up with some clever and eyecatching, attention grabbing stunts!

All events will be photographed, and filmed/recorded where possible with the results being submitted to the Facebook page and circulated around various websites and social media pages to spread the word about the campaign, so we're looking at broad exposure for everyone involved.
